Overview

RNU1-32P is a human pseudogene classified as a sequence-related copy of the U1 small nuclear RNA genes. Pseudogenes like RNU1-32P do not encode a functional RNA product and are generally considered non-functional remnants of gene duplication or retrotransposition. It is not a canonical functional RNA, but instead represents a non-functional, sequence-related copy of the RNU1-1 gene. No established biological function, disease association, or pharmacological relevance is attributed to RNU1-32P. There is no evidence or report that RNU1-32P plays a direct role in disease, cell biology, drug response, or patient selection. The name RNU1-32P is correct for the pseudogene but is not a recognized target in the sense of receptors, enzymes, transporters, or regulatory RNAs used in biomedical applications. Pursuing this entity as a therapeutic target is not appropriate. This entry should be flagged as non-actionable and likely incorrect for drug discovery or target validation contexts.
